As you know, there's a vast amount of discovery research in universities, which is really where we spend our money. A lot of it is pretty esoteric. It's unrelated to the short-term economy, at any rate. We see a real opportunity to reinforce these relationships between small businesses and colleges, which are already quite active. In fact, some colleges have substantial applied research funding through private sector contributions. But there needs to be a public sector support to this, because in fact college instructors are not there for the purpose of conducting advanced research. They're there to teach. When you put them on a project, you pull them out of teaching, and there needs to be some way of ensuring that we can do the teaching while supporting the SMEs, which create most of the jobs in the country and which we depend on for economic growth.
